Discover Luxury Villas for Sale in Sintra, Portugal
Nestled within the picturesque hills of Sintra, Portugal, a collection of remarkable luxury villas await your attention. These magnificent residences present an unparalleled lifestyle, showcasing awe-inspiring views of the picturesque landscape. Each grand villa is meticulously designed to {theexceptional standards, with modern interiors and adva